使用PHP中的strripos函数可以实现高效搜索,该函数用于在字符串中查找指定字符串的最后一次出现的位置(不区分大小写)。
以下是一个示例代码,演示如何使用strripos函数实现高效搜索:
// 要搜索的字符串$haystack = "The quick brown fox jumps over the lazy dog";// 要搜索的关键词$needle = "fox";// 使用strripos函数进行搜索$position = strripos($haystack, $needle);// 检查搜索结果if ($position !== false) { echo "关键词 '$needle' 最后出现的位置为: $position";} else { echo "关键词 '$needle' 未找到";}在上面的示例中,strripos函数会忽略字符串大小写,并返回关键词 “fox” 在字符串中最后出现的位置。如果找到了关键词,则会输出关键词最后出现的位置;如果未找到,则会输出未找到的消息。
通过使用strripos函数,可以实现高效的搜索功能,特别适用于需要忽略大小写的情况。


